Blends in with many designs of home dcor. RAL is a colour matching system that was started in Europe. The purpose behind this system is to clarify and standardise colours for finishes, paint and plastics. The RAL colour-matching system is overseen by the RAL Deutsches Institut fr Gtesicherung und Kennzeichnung.

The initial RAL colours graphes (RAL Timeless) was compiled by the RAL organisation back in 1927 and included 40 colours. Commonly described as bifold or concertina, these doors are developed as an alternative to a basic interior door. The concertina door is made from 2 panels participated in the center by joints. As opposed to swinging out in a full arc as a traditional inner door does, the concertina door folds in the middle and tucks against the wall surface.


These solitary bifold doors are a preferred choice for built-in wardrobes and closets; ensuite restrooms, and separating living spaces from each other (sliding doors). Bifolding door sets leave a track to avoid them from wobbling everywhere as you open and close them. The door panels fold back on each other and pile neatly versus the wall. There are numerous manner ins which you can configure your interior bifold doors to open up.

For uneven numbers, numerous choose go to this website to take useful reference the doors to one side of the structure, or an accessibility door may be included for day-to-day usage. When considering your configuration, maintain in mind the depth that the doors will certainly stack to. 5 doors all stacked on each other will certainly have a deeper profile than two or 3 doors.

An access door functions similarly that a basic inner door does. This leaf can open separately to the remainder of the bifolding door set and enables you to make promptly and freely from space to area. The access door can be fitted either side of your opening and can be configured to open in your recommended instructions.

The door panels are the main components of a bi-fold door. These are the individual sections that fold and unfold to create the door's opening and closing motion. The number of panels in a bi-fold door can differ, but a normal setup consists of 2 to 8 panels, relying on the wanted size and design.

For instance, you could select 6ft with 3 panels, or 12ft with 4 panels. Hinges are critical for allowing the door panels to pivot and fold. Bi-fold doors are geared up with multiple joints that are purposefully positioned along the upright edges of each panel. These hinges enable the door to give way as smoothly as it is opened or shut.

Aligners, often referred to as pivot guides or rotating braces, are tiny parts set up on the top and lower edges of the leading door panel. Their key feature is to make sure that the door panels line up correctly when shutting and stop them from swinging out of place. Aligners, as discussed earlier, play an essential role in the procedure of bi-fold doors.

sliding doorssliding doors
Here's what aligners are for: Aligners are accountable for lining up the door panels correctly when the door remains in the closed placement. They guarantee that each panel align exactly with the adjacent one, developing a smooth appearance and avoiding spaces or imbalance. One of the key obstacles with bi-fold doors is stopping them from swinging out of area when opening or closing.

By maintaining the door panels in alignment, aligners minimize wear and tear on the hinges and rollers, lengthening the lifespan of the door elements. Correctly straightened panels add to the general visual charm of the bi-fold door, making certain that it looks neat and clean. In recap, aligners are vital parts that contribute to the performance, longevity, and appearance of bi-fold doors.
